    Scott Turner was confirmed on Wednesday to be the next secretary of Housing and Urban Development (HUD).

    He was confirmed by a bipartisan vote of 55-44.

    The former NFL player was nominated by President Donald Trump to lead HUD in his second term. His nomination cleared a key procedural hurdle on Tuesday night, by a margin of 55-45. Two Democrats joined Republicans on the vote, making it bipartisan.
